Stuck up with apple logo on screen

I have Old 8GB 2g iPhone, when i am making it on it is stuck on Apple Logo its keeps blinking and when i am connecting using the USB data Cable it is not detecting, Also there is data inside it which is very imp to me can any one help on this will be great for me and a lot of thanks in advance on any response

You will have to force your device into recovery mode by holding down the Home button while you plug the USB cable into your computer. Follow the prompts in iTunes to restore the firmware. There is no way to recover your data, sorry.
